craven
Significat (English)
-
Unwilling to fight; lacking even the rudiments of courage; extremely cowardly.

Etimologia (English)
In summary
From Middle English cravant, either borrowed from Old French cravanté (“defeated”), past participle of cravanter, or a modification of creaunt (“defeated”) after craven (“to crave”).
